Mutual CEO Explains Citrus Research Tax Referendum
Citrus growers will vote in November whether to raise the maximum amount they can be taxed for citrus research from one cent per box to three cents. Approval of the increased rate has been endorsed by Florida Citrus Mutual and the Florida Citrus Production Research Advisory Council. Commissioner Bronson Joining Fight Against Proposed Nutrient Standards
Florida Ag Commissioner Charles Bronson is seeking to intervene in the newly proposed numeric nutrient water quality standards. Which Charles Shinn, Florida Farm Bureau’s assistant director of government and community affairs, says could set unreachably low limits on nitrogen, phosphorous and animal waste.
